Scientists have not long ago discovered and succeeded in synthesizing conolidine, a all-natural compound that displays promise to be a powerful analgesic agent with a more favorable security profile. Even though the exact mechanism of action stays elusive, it's now postulated that conolidine can have numerous biologic targets. Presently, conolidine is revealed to inhibit Cav2.two calcium channels and enhance The provision of endogenous opioid peptides by binding to the recently determined opioid scavenger ACKR3. Although the identification of conolidine as a potential novel analgesic agent offers yet another avenue to handle the opioid disaster and control CNCP, more scientific studies are vital to know its system of motion and utility and efficacy in managing CNCP.

ten When these therapies are inadequate to relieve pain or make improvements to operate, low doses of limited-performing opioids may be additional.18 A client-centered shared selection-creating discussion need to contain thorough danger-gain Evaluation and set up sensible aims. Opioid harms really should be reviewed, and danger mitigation approaches should be implemented, like the usage of prescription drug monitoring plans, periodic urine drug screening, prescribing of naloxone when proper, and the avoidance with the coadministration of benzodiazepines when doable.10,16 Pain, perform, and adverse outcomes really should be constantly assessed through the initial one particular to 4 months of opioid therapy, after which you can a minimum of every single 3 months soon after.10 The CDC recommends reassessing the chance-reward Evaluation once the dosage strategies 50 morphine milligram equivalents (MME) every day and in order to avoid using higher than ninety MME each day. If increased dosages are required, shut affected person oversight and monitoring for improved threats are desired.17,18 Opioid therapy could possibly be ongoing if There have been a significant advancement in operate or pain Management. Tapering or discontinuation could be regarded as Should the targets of therapy will not be achieved, Should the patient requests it, or if challenges outweigh the many benefits of ongoing therapy.19–21 Most clients receiving extensive-time period opioid therapy demand a sluggish taper of close to ten% each and every month with shut checking for worsening pain, deteriorating purpose, and withdrawal signs or symptoms. Opioids really should in no way be abruptly discontinued besides in emergencies (e.g., drug overdose). Medication-assisted treatment method is typically needed just for clients with opioid use disorder and shouldn't be determined by the dosage of medication required to take care of Long-term pain.19–21 A National Institutes of Overall health Pathways to Avoidance Workshop consensus assertion concluded that “sufferers, vendors, and advocates all agree that there is a subset of individuals for whom opioids are a highly effective procedure process for their Persistent pain, and that limiting or denying usage of opioids for these people is usually dangerous.”22 The considered usage of opioids for acute and Long-term pain at the side of nonopioid pharmacologic and nonpharmacologic therapy, and with very careful monitoring and hazard reduction procedures, can be a patient-centered treatment tactic.five,10,eighteen,19,23
